Traits of the Best Stock Advisor in India

1. Focus on Strategy, Not Predictions

Good advisors don’t claim to predict the market. Instead, they focus on:

  • Risk management

  • Asset allocation

  • Entry and exit discipline

  • Position sizing

Markets are uncertain. Strategy is what keeps you stable.


2. Clear Communication

The best advisors explain ideas in simple language, not jargon.

If you don’t understand:

  • Why a stock is chosen

  • How long it’s meant to be held

  • What could go wrong

Then it’s not advice — it’s noise.


3. Process-Driven Approach

Reliable advisors follow a repeatable process, such as:

  • Fundamental analysis

  • Technical confirmation

  • Trend evaluation

  • Portfolio balance

A process protects you when emotions run high.


4. Alignment With Your Risk Profile

Not every investor is built for high volatility.

A strong advisor:

  • Asks about your goals

  • Understands your comfort with losses

  • Adjusts strategies accordingly

One-size-fits-all advice is usually one-size-fits-none.


5. Emphasis on Long-Term Consistency

The best advisors aim for sustainable growth, not viral screenshots.

They prioritize:

  • Capital preservation

  • Compounding

  • Fewer but better decisions

Slow and steady often beats fast and reckless.


Types of Stock Advisors in India

Understanding types helps you choose better.

Long-Term Investment Advisors

  • Focus on fundamentals

  • Ideal for wealth creation

  • Lower churn, lower stress

Short-Term or Swing Advisors

  • Focus on trends and momentum

  • Require discipline and timing

  • Higher activity level

Options-Focused Advisors

  • Strategy-heavy

  • Requires risk control

  • Not suitable for everyone

Portfolio-Based Advisors

  • Offer structured allocation

  • Rebalance periodically

  • Good for hands-off investors

The “best” depends on which category matches your mindset.


Common Red Flags to Avoid

Before trusting anyone, watch out for these warning signs:

  • Guaranteed returns

  • Daily “sure shot” calls

  • Pressure to act fast

  • No explanation behind recommendations

  • Unrealistic profit claims

Markets don’t reward certainty. They reward preparation.


How to Evaluate a Stock Advisor Properly

Instead of asking “How much return did you make?”, ask these:

  • How do you manage downside risk?

  • What happens when trades go wrong?

  • How do you adapt to changing markets?

  • What’s your average holding period?

Smart questions reveal real quality.
